About Katrina Hoffmann
I am nationally certified and state-licensed athletic trainer who joined Children’s Wisconsin Sports Medicine Program in 2015. I combined my love of sports and passion for helping others by earning a bachelor's degree in Athletic Training from the University of Wisconsin-Milwaukee in 2012. While at UWM, I completed an internship with Froedtert Sports Medicine and their Performance Enhancement Program as well as Wisconsin Lutheran College. After graduating undergrad I completed a year internship as an Athletic Trainer at Beloit College. Following my passion for nutrition, I returned to the University of Wisconsin-Milwaukee to obtain a minor in Nutritional Sciences in 2014. I then went on to obtain a master's degree in Athletic Training from the University of Virginia in 2015 while also serving as a graduate assistant athletic trainer for the UVA softball program. While at UVA, I specialized my thesis and research in sports related concussion. Since starting at Children's Wisconsin, I have been able to expand my role to being the point of contact for our concussion program. I have also worked to develop an online e-Learning course for K-12 educators that outlines a process for transitioning students who have recently had a concussion back into the classroom and back to academics without making concussion symptoms worse. The program is called Return to Learn, and it’s FREE for Wisconsin educators. Driven by my own personal experience, I began utilizing my personal time to move forward another innovative project – this one aimed at ensuring that all Wisconsin kids have the opportunity to be the healthiest in the nation… including cancer survivors. Formally launching in the Spring of 2019, Joeclyn and myself coordinated all logistics for the 9 children, who had all previously been treated at the MACC Fund Center, to train twice per week for 14 weeks for the 2019 Janesville Subaru Tri-ing for Children’s kid’s triathlon. On July 28th, all 9 kids that were involved with our Team Survivors program competed in, and finished, the triathlon. But their stories were bigger than finishing that race – they made friends, some learned to ride a bike for the first time, some found a confidence they didn’t know they had, and all realized that they don’t need to be defined by unfortunate events in their lives. Our goal is to continue to expand the program for years and years to come.
